Hi all,
As I understand (but I might wrong), a checkbox returns 1 or null.
Shouldn’t it be returning 1 or 0 (“True” / “False” or “checked” / “unchecked”) to be more useful ?
It would then be usable in pivot-tables or other kind of summaries.

Hi @Matthieu_Rouvin,

Adam from Airtable here.

The behavior probably looks like a null result in the UI, but, on the backend, the checkbox field is in the true/false, 1/0 (boolean) format.
